Nordea ID Device
The Nordea ID Device is a means of identification intended only for customers who are unable to use Nordea’s preferred login authentication methods – Nordea ID mobile app or Mobile BankID mobile app (Sweden) – due to exceptional circumstances.
The Nordea ID Device is a hardware solution for logging in to Corporate Netbank or Nordea Corporate. Use the device to log on, confirm and verify payments.
In this section you will find information on how to get started with this login solution. You will find a section of frequently asked questions and a step-by-step guide on how to activate the device, available in local languages.
FAQ about Nordea ID Device
- Have at hand the activation code that you received by text message or letter from Nordea.
- Press OK to start your Nordea ID device.
- Select the language for the device. Press OK.
- When the device camera starts, press C and then enter your 10-digit activation code. Press OK.
- Select a PIN (4–8 digits), which you will use for logging in and signing with the device. Choose a PIN that is easy to remember but difficult for others to guess. Do not write your PIN down anywhere.
- Enter your PIN and repeat it. Press OK to confirm your PIN.
- The device is now activated and ready for use.
- You only need to activate the device the first time you use it.

Secure logon
User authentication
The user's identity towards Corporate Netbank is verified by log on using:
- Nordea ID
- card reader without cable
- card reader with cable
- Swedish mobile BankID
This logon information is personal. The card must not be handed over to any other user.
The logon information should only be entered when you are in a secure session of Nordea Corporate Netbank. Look for a padlock in the lower bar of the browser screen or to the right of the address bar in the browser. The padlock confirms the browser has an encrypted tunnel to Nordea. To be completely sure the tunnel goes to Nordea, click on the padlock and the tab Certification.
Secure data transport via the Internet
Due to the encrypted tunnel (SSL encryption) data can neither be seen nor manipulated by any unauthorized party when transferred between your browser and Nordea.
Antivirus program
Virus and other malicious software are a concrete threat to all PC users today. Virus may come from USB memory sticks (or other removable media), from e-mails or downloaded while you are on the Internet.
Always run an acknowledged antivirus program on your PC.
- Be sure the antivirus program contains the newest virus signature files
- If a virus attack is detected, immediately contact the persons in your company responsible for IT or IT security and avoid using the PC until the virus has been removed.
Internet browsers
Your browser and its configuration have a strong influence on your PC security. While you are on the Internet your browser may accept to run external programs, but it should not be done indiscriminately. You are advised to:
- Use the newest version of your Internet browser
- Configure the browser so you are requested to accept transfer of programs from the PC to the Internet or vice versa
- Only download files from vendors whom you feel sure you can trust in terms of security
- Only accept signed applets, ActiveX controls and other executables from trustworthy vendors or stop totally for import
- Use the browser's standard security configuration, as a minimum.
Firewall
You should always have firewall protection against insecure networks. If your PC is connected to the company's local network, a firewall usually exists between this local network and the Internet. The firewall prevents unauthorized access to the local network from the Internet.
If you do not have firewall protection like if you use a stand-alone PC, we recommend you install a personal firewall on your PC and ensure only necessary traffic is allowed.
To get access to Nordea Corporate Netbank, you should open the protocol HTTPS on port 443 in the firewall. The highest security level is obtained by only opening for traffic OUT through the port in the firewall and for example only to Nordea's URL address: https://solo.nordea.com/nsc/engine.
Blocking the access to Corporate Netbank
If you have lost your logon information or you suspect misuse for other reasons, the card and/or Nordea ID app must be blocked immediately. If the card is blocked a new one must be activated. You can block both the card, ask for a new card to be activated, and block the Nordea ID app by contacting either your administrator or one of your support contact persons in Nordea.
